Program Title
Buffalo Days-Life on the Plains
Provider Name
Wilderness Traveling Museum

Program Description
A tepee is built, recreating a Native village atmosphere as found on the Plains. Students experience daily use items of long ago. Buffalo skins and bones are shown and explained how they were made into tools and toys. The children are allowed to touch the items, play drums and games made from them. The objective is for students to understand how Native people were connected with nature making their everyday items from their surroundings. An age-appropriate made craft brings the memory home.
